In early October, 2018, LNG Canada project partners - Shell, PETRONAS, Mitsubishi, PetroChina and KOGAS - took a final investment decision on the west coast LNG export facility in Kitimat, British Columbia. The impressive consortium of the world's largest LNG players, established, low-cost upstream positions, tax breaks, and lower construction costs all contributed to pushing the project over the finish line. The equity structure of the project creates a compelling scenario for the over-supplied Western Canadian market - development strategies of each project partner will be monitored closely by Western Canadian Sedimentary Basin (WCSB) operators. The implications on the AECO market and contracting strategies will be substantial.
